Uncover the Charm of Cala d’Or

A lovely beach town on the island of Mallorca’s southeast coast is Cala d’Or. It is a popular destination for travelers looking for a soothing and rejuvenating vacation due to its beautiful beaches, crystal-clear waters, and Mediterranean environment.

Cala d’Or’s beaches are one of its key draws. The town has multiple little coves and bays, each with its own distinct personality. Cala Gran and Cala Ferrera are two of the area’s most popular beaches, famed for their fine white sand and turquoise waves. Swimming, snorkeling, and sunbathing are all popular activities on these beaches.

Cala d’Or is also a fantastic destination for outdoor enthusiasts. The town is surrounded by lovely scenery, and there are numerous hiking and bike trails to explore. Visitors can stroll along the seaside route and take in the stunning views of the Mediterranean Sea, or they can explore the adjacent hills and valleys. Visitors can also visit adjacent natural reserves such as Mondragó Natural Park and Cala Mondragó, which are protected areas with a diverse flora and wildlife.

There are also several golf courses in the region, providing golf aficionados with an excellent opportunity to play a round or two while on vacation.

The town Cala d’Or is also known for its vibrant nightlife. There are numerous bars and clubs in the vicinity, providing guests with a wide range of entertainment alternatives. Cala d’Or has something for everyone, from live music to DJ performances.

Cala d’Or is well-known for its superb Mediterranean cuisine, in addition to its natural beauty. There are several good restaurants in town that serve fresh seafood, traditional Mallorcan meals, and international cuisine.

Discover a little history

The Santueri Castle, which goes back to the 13th century and gives beautiful views of the surrounding landscapes, is one of the area’s most important historic attractions (a rough 20-25 minute drive from the center of Cala d’Or). Visitors can also examine the pre-talayotic stone monuments known as Talayots, which date back to the Bronze Age. The Talayots of Cala d’Or are among the best-preserved examples of these ancient buildings. The Santanyi market (a roughly 20 minute drive), a traditional market where visitors may obtain local items, homemade crafts, and souvenirs, is another historic landmark worth visiting.

You can also discover “Es Fortí“, which is a historic stronghold in Cala d’Or (belonging to the town of Santanyi). During the Spanish takeover of the island in the 16th century, the fort was built as a defensive fortification to protect against pirate attacks. The fort is a square structure with four corner towers and a central courtyard. The fort has been beautifully conserved and renovated multiple times to keep its original construction and features. Visitors to the fort can explore it and learn about its history and military significance. The interior of the fort has been turned into a cultural center, including exhibitions and events linked to the region’s history and culture. The fort provides panoramic views of the surrounding landscapes and the sea, making it a favorite destination for photographers, and an amazing place to view sunsets, so bring a few drinks and snacks and enjoy the view.

Beaches & water

Cala d’Or is known for its beautiful beaches, coves, and inlets. Some of the most popular ones include:

  • Cala Gran: One of Cala d’Or’s most popular beaches, famed for its beautiful white sand and crystal-clear seas. There are various coastal restaurants and pubs where guests can enjoy a refreshing drink or a light lunch.
  • Cala Ferrera: Another famous beach in Cala d’Or, noted for its shallow and crystal clear waters as well as a variety of water sports such as paddle surfing and kayaking. This beach is ideal for kids.
  • Cala Esmeralda: A small and private beach in a hidden bay, it is suitable for those seeking a more tranquil and secluded location. It has a rocky shore and clean seas that are ideal for snorkeling.
  • Cala Serena: This is a modest and quiet beach in a hidden bay that is suitable for people seeking a more serene and private location. It’s a terrific location to unwind and relax.
  • Cala d’Or Marina: A huge marina where guests can take a boat ride around the coast to explore the local fauna. The marina area also has a number of restaurants, pubs, and stores, making it an ideal place to spend an evening.
  • Cala Egos: A little beach with a rocky shore and clean waters ideal for snorkeling. It’s a terrific location to unwind and relax.
  • Cala Petita: Located “next to” Cala Gran you’ll find the Cala Petita with a smaller beach, however just as beautiful.

These are some of the most popular Cala d’Or beaches, coves, and inlets, although there are many more little and quiet sites to discover. These beaches provide visitors with a variety of activities, ranging from swimming and sunbathing to snorkeling and other water sports.
